Just got off the phone with PATC and talked to them about some minor upgrade parts for the tranny. So far here's the list they have me set up with.

Pro Series band .......................... $ 28
Stock type drum ........................ $100
Blue plate special 3/4 clutch pack ...$ 69
Super duper 29 element sprag ........$ 45
Beast Reaction shell .....................$ 56

Total coming to ...........................$298

Is there anything I am missing for a reasonable mild build up. I'm not gonna go with hardened shafts or 5 pinion planetaries yet. I'm still unemployed and am having to do this on a budget. I'm thinking though, if I have the shift kit easy enough, it should be ok to drop the blower on after this. These parts should at the very best keep it from slipping.

Maybe a pump .. and a the holy grail of 4L60e manual for $25 is a must.
